Yes, and it is the best way to convert money as it always gives you the current bank rate. I have lived here 2 1/2 years, use my ATM all the time. There are ATMs in many places...supermarkets, banks, and many gas stations.

I have always been able to without problem. it actually gives you up tot he minute exchange rates too. Remember you are getting pesos not dollars, and often times there will be an extra fee on your bill for an international machine and a foreign atm (not your bank.) I wouldn't keep too much cash on you at any one time in Mexico City, however, there is a problem with pick pocketing.

you can use your atm card there, or any credit card, it will just be subject to the exchange rate and whatever fees your bank charges...take extra cash with you or travlers checks in case you can't take the money out. sometimes i travel to europe and my bank won't let me take money out of my account b/c they think someone has stolen my card (Because of the unusual activity) but sometimes I travel and have no problem.
Banks reccomend you call them and let them know where u will be so they can note your account and then you will be less likely to have a hold.
